黑马程序员技术交流社区

标题: java 接口的作用是什么? [打印本页]

作者: 意念痴心灬戒贪    时间: 2015-12-17 08:13
标题: java 接口的作用是什么?
接口的作用是什么?
作者: Alvin杨    时间: 2015-12-17 09:00
在为一类事物添加一些额外的方法时,可以将相关的一个或多个方法组织为接口,任何事物只要实现该接口就具备了这些方法。经常可以用来区分各个子类具备的特性。
作者: 744919632    时间: 2015-12-17 09:00
继承中的找干爹。
作者: 汐枫wait    时间: 2015-12-17 23:16
添加功能性拓展
作者: 牧羊人    时间: 2015-12-17 23:20
实现功能扩展。
作者: river1205    时间: 2015-12-18 07:18
添加额外功能
作者: 马赛    时间: 2015-12-18 11:41
功能扩展
作者: dg216888    时间: 2015-12-22 12:58
功能扩展
作者: 雨非飞飞    时间: 2015-12-22 14:15
class变身,变成炒鸡class
作者: Robber    时间: 2015-12-23 00:07
接口在开发过程中可以快速分离工作内容。
比如调用者在写业务逻辑的时候需要一个功能,可能是数据库访问,或者复杂计算,但是他的工

作专注于实现业务逻辑,不想分开经理去做底层实现,那么他只需要实现一个接口,定义了规范

,然后就可以继续他的业务逻辑代码了。
而实现者可以根据这个接口规范,做具体的是实现。
这样通过使用接口就可以快速的分离工作内容,大盗团队并行工作的目的。
此外,如果规范是通过接口定义的,那么当你这个功能有多个实现时,你只要实现了这个接口,

那么可以快速的替换具体实现,做到代码层面的完全可以分离。
总结起来就是一句话:接口或者规范可以在开发过程中做到分离。




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2